I have a midi file and when I use the "Import Chords from Midi File" option, it leaves out the bass notes. Is there any way to get a midi file to import with ALL of the notes in the file? I'm on a Mac, with BIAB 2014. What I'm trying to do is import the file and get reasonable chords for the lead sheet, then transpose the score for a combo. I was hoping that it would put notes below some split point (Maybe middle c), on a bass clef. But, if they're totally discarded, it doesn't make sense.

Is there another way to get MIDI files into BIAB?

Hi Bill,

The "Import Chords ..." function in the PC version of BIAB is about interpreting the chords from a midi file. It doesn't actually load in the chords/bass that are within the midi file. I imagine this function behaves similarly on the Mac version of the program.

If you want to get a bass happening, it's necessary to generate the song once the chords have been interpreted.

Once you've imported the chords, select a midi style that you like (if you don't like the default one that BIAB chooses) and then generate the song. That will create bass notes that will have notation available that can be printed, transposed, etc.

Seeing that you are ultimately wanting to print notation, it might be worthwhile investigating a notation program like MuseScore (it's freeware). Most notation software reads midi files.

Another freeware program that's specifically for midi and might be useful is Aria Maestosa.

Hope this information helps,
Noel

P.S. On the PC version, the way to get the entire midi file into BIAB is to select the "Open Midi File" option under the "File" menu.

Click up on top Menu Melody > Import Melody from Midi file..
choose the Bass channel, click on Notation button, select M.
